Cikal aims to develop students’ competencies through all learning activities and programs. The Personal Project is one of the vehicles for students to demonstrate the development of their competencies and skills they have developed in the Middle School years throughout their learning journey. The personal project allows students to explore areas that motivates and interests them, to foster the development of independence and capacity for lifelong learning. This year, Year 10 students of Sekolah Cikal Lebak Bulus express their personal interests, passions and talents through their Personal Project. The process of completing the project enhances students’ capability to reflect, initiate and collaborate. Now, we came at this stage, to celebrate students’ learning journey.
